Apple has announced a target of becoming carbon neutral across its entire business and manufacturing supply chain by 2030.

The company says the commitment means its devices will have had “zero climate impact” at point of sale.

It told BBC News any company hoping to become a supplier would have to commit to “be 100% renewable for their Apple production” within 10 years.

It follows climate-focused pledges by other technology giants.
